Rhagodia spinescens
Botanical Name: Rhagodia spinescens
Common Names: Spiny Saltbush, Berry Saltbush, Hedge Saltbush,
Native: Foliage Type:
Yes Evergreen
Plant Type: Plant Habit:
Shrubs Prostrate
Description:
Small, native shrub with silvery, grey triangular foliage growing to approximately 1.5m. Tolerates all soil types and coastal conditions. Useful for dry, difficult areas in the landscape, rockeries and borders.
